Check out the Tasty One-Stop Shop for cookbooks, aprons, hats, and more at TastyShop.com: http://bit.ly/2mEBY0eHere is what you'll need!EASY SKILLET COBBLER 4 WAYSAPPLE CINNAMON Servings: 8INGREDIENTS4 cups chopped apples, such as Granny Smith or Pink Lady½ cup sugar1 tablespoon cornstarch¼ cup lemon juice1 teaspoon cinnamon½ teaspoon nutmegPinch salt1 box yellow cake mix1 cup chopped pecans½ cup butter, cut into slicesPREPARATIONPreheat your oven to 350ºF/180ºC.In a cast-iron skillet over medium-low heat, add the apples, sugar, cornstarch, lemon juice, spices, and salt. Mix to combine and stir for 5-10 minutes until the mixture starts to thicken.Let simmer for 5 minutes on low heat.Sprinkle the box cake mix over the apple filling.Add the nuts and evenly distribute the sliced butter over the top to ensure even baking.Bake for 45 minutes to an hour, until the top is golden brown. Serve warm with ice cream!CHOCOLATE CHERRYServings: 8INGREDIENTS4 cups fresh or frozen pitted cherries½ cup sugar1 tablespoon cornstarch¼ cup lemon juicePinch of salt1 box chocolate cake mix½ cup butter, cut into slicesPREPARATIONPreheat your oven to 350ºF/180ºC.In a cast-iron skillet over medium-low heat, add the cherries, sugar, cornstarch, lemon juice, and salt. Mix to combine and stir for 5-10 minutes until the mixture starts to thicken.Let simmer for 5 minutes on low heat.Sprinkle the box cake mix over the cherry filling.Distribute the butter evenly over the top to ensure even baking.Bake for 45 minutes to an hour, until the top is golden brown. Serve warm with ice cream!MIXED BERRY Servings: 8INGREDIENTS4 cups mixed berries½ cup sugar1 tablespoon cornstarch¼ cup lemon juicePinch of salt1 box yellow cake mix½ cup butter, cut into slicesPREPARATIONPreheat your oven to 350ºF/180ºC.In a cast-iron skillet over medium-low heat, add the berries, sugar, cornstarch, lemon juice, and salt. Mix to combine and stir for 5-10 minutes until the mixture starts to thicken.Let simmer for 5 minutes on low heat.Sprinkle the box cake mix over the berry filling.Distribute the butter evenly over the top to ensure even baking.Bake for 45 minutes to an hour, until the top is golden brown. Serve warm with ice cream!PEACH Servings: 8INGREDIENTS4 cups chopped peaches½ cup sugar1 tablespoon cornstarch¼ cup lemon juicePinch of salt1 box vanilla cake mix1 cup sliced almonds½ cup butter, cut into slicesPREPARATIONPreheat your oven to 350ºF/180ºC.In a cast-iron skillet over medium-low heat, add the peaches, sugar, cornstarch, lemon juice, and salt. Mix to combine and stir for 5-10 minutes until the mixture starts to thicken.Let simmer for 5 minutes on low heat.Sprinkle the box cake mix over the apple filling.Add the nuts and evenly distribute the sliced butter over the top to ensure even baking.Bake for 45 minutes to an hour, until the top is golden brown.
